kidney
Sotret NF 8mg Capsule should be used carefully in patients with kidney disease. Dose adjustment might be necessary. Consult your doctor regarding kidney-related concerns.

alcohol
When taking Sotret NF 8mg Capsule, caution is recommended when drinking alcohol. It is advisable to consult your doctor about alcohol consumption.

driving
Caution is advised when driving while taking Sotret NF 8mg Capsule. Be cautious as it may impact night vision, causing sudden changes. Rarely, drowsiness and dizziness have been reported, which could affect your ability to drive.

pregnancy
Sotret NF 8mg Capsule is not safe to use during pregnancy. Studies show harmful effects to the baby. It is important to consult your doctor before using this medication.

breastfeeding
Caution is advised while breastfeeding and using Sotret NF 8mg Capsule, as it is likely unsafe. Limited information indicates potential harm to the baby through passage of the drug into the breastmilk.
